Is Pears Soap Harmful?

Pears soap has long been a staple in many households, known for its gentle and nourishing properties. However, with the increasing number of skincare products available in the market, some consumers have raised concerns about the potential harm of Pears soap. In this article, we will explore the various aspects of Pears soap and determine whether it is truly harmful or not.

Firstly, it is important to understand the ingredients used in Pears soap. Pears soap is formulated with natural ingredients, including glycerin, olive oil, and coconut oil, which are known for their moisturizing and soothing properties. These ingredients help to maintain the skin’s natural balance and prevent dryness. Therefore, it can be concluded that Pears soap is not inherently harmful to the skin.

Secondly, Pears soap is free from harsh chemicals such as parabens, sulfates, and phthalates. These chemicals are often found in other skincare products and have been linked to various health issues, including skin irritation, allergies, and even cancer. By avoiding these harmful ingredients, Pears soap ensures that users can enjoy a safe and gentle skincare experience.

Moreover, Pears soap is suitable for all skin types, including sensitive skin. Its gentle formula does not strip the skin of its natural oils, making it an ideal choice for those who are prone to irritation or have sensitive skin conditions such as eczema or psoriasis. In fact, many dermatologists recommend Pears soap for its soothing properties and ability to provide a gentle cleanse without causing further damage to the skin.

However, some users may experience mild irritation or allergic reactions to Pears soap, especially if they have specific sensitivities to certain ingredients. In such cases, it is advisable to conduct a patch test on a small area of skin before using the product regularly. If irritation occurs, it is best to discontinue use and consult a dermatologist for further guidance.

In conclusion, Pears soap is not harmful to the skin, as it is formulated with natural ingredients and free from harsh chemicals. Its gentle formula makes it suitable for all skin types, including sensitive skin. However, it is essential to be aware of individual sensitivities and conduct a patch test before using the product. With proper usage, Pears soap can be a safe and effective addition to your skincare routine.
